Output 42c0baf2d6423f638a2d8f5fe396ee686e12a955c91d4bfea134caa133f42e8a:0

value
315899024
script pubkey
OP_0 OP_PUSHBYTES_20 cac26fb9e0d6cf3d0606909813ea5e43b69ca25e
address
ltc1qetpxlw0q6m8n6psxjzvp86j7gwmfegj7h2kplc
transaction
42c0baf2d6423f638a2d8f5fe396ee686e12a955c91d4bfea134caa133f42e8a
spent
true